Pakistan Medical Association demands full lockdown across country
The Pakistan Medical Affiliation (PMA), together with different consultant organisations, held a joint press convention in Lahore on Sunday, March 21, and careworn the federal government impose a full, countrywide lockdown to manage the rising variety of coronavirus instances.

The convention was presided over by PMA President Dr Ashraf Nizami, whereas he was joined by PMA Lahore’s Vice-President Dr Khalid Mahmood Khan, PMA Lahore’s Woman Vice-President Dr Erum Shahzadi, President of PMA Punjab Dr Tanveer Anwar, Pakistan Islamic Medical Affiliation’s Punjab President Dr Imran Zafar, and several other different physicians.

Through the press briefing, Dr Ashraf Nizami stated that apart from imposing a full-fledged lockdown, the federal government should additionally guarantee the provision of coronavirus vaccines to the general public.

“[Owing to a surge in COVID-19 cases], the federal government should instantly declare a state of emergency, particularly in Punjab,” Dr Ashraf Nizami stated, including that the federal government had beforehand adopted a lockdown coverage because of the mounting strain from totally different organisations.

“The countrywide COVID-19 positivity ratio has exceeded 10 %,” Dr Nizami stated. “Regardless of that, the federal government has dedicated prison negligence within the provision of vaccines.”

However, Federal Minister for Planning, Growth, and Particular Initiatives Asad Umar on Saturday dismissed rumours that the nation was heading in the direction of a “full lockdown”.

“Full lockdown just isn’t the answer,” Asad Umar stated. “We tried to elucidate that to individuals in the course of the first wave [of the coronavirus] however they didn’t perceive. You can not shut down the complete nation and steal individuals’s livelihoods,” added the minister.

Umar, nevertheless, had hinted at “focused interventions”, saying that the federal government tries to take steps that may not have an effect on individuals’s livelihoods.

The minister stated the NCOC had recognized coronavirus hotspot areas to provincial governments. He stated the implementation of those sensible lockdowns weren’t passable.

As of Sunday, March 21, there have been 3,677 new coronavirus instances reported throughout the nation. In accordance with the NCOC, there have been 44 coronavirus deaths reported on March 20, whereas the general positivity ration has elevated to eight.7%. At current, there are 31,107 lively coronavirus instances within the nation.
